Examples of Unsung Heroes

  • Rosie the Riveter: During World War II, Rosie symbolized the millions of women who entered the workforce to support the war effort, challenging traditional gender roles.
  • Bayard Rustin: A key figure in the Civil Rights Movement, Rustin was a behind-the-scenes organizer of the historic March on Washington in 1963.
  • Sybilla Masters: An early American inventor, Masters developed a new corn mill in the late 17th century, revolutionizing agricultural practices.
